Instructions
Step 1
Add oat milk, natural yoghurt, banana, frozen mango and baby spinach to a high-speed blender.
Tip: Layer liquids first to help the blender start smoothly.
Step 2
Spoon in the Manuka honey, ground turmeric, black pepper, chia seeds and vanilla extract.
Tip: Manuka honey dissolves more easily into warmer liquids — if needed, dissolve in a tablespoon of warm oat milk first.
Step 3
Blend on high until completely smooth and creamy, about 60 seconds depending on your blender.
Tip: Stop and scrape down the sides once if the mixture clings to the jug.
Timing: PT01M
Step 4
Taste and adjust: add an extra 1/2–1 tablespoon Manuka honey if you prefer sweeter, or a splash more oat milk to loosen the texture.
Tip: Balance sweetness with a squeeze of lemon if the banana makes it too sweet.
Step 5
Pour into two glasses, sprinkle a few extra chia seeds on top and serve immediately.
Tip: Garnish with a thin dusting of turmeric or a small drizzle of Manuka honey for a pretty finish.
